Character of the water

Stor-Marsjön lies in the cold north — a northern mesotrophic stratified lake. In summer a thermocline settles around 6 m and splits the lake into two worlds.

The surroundings

The lake sits close to town with a road right up to it — easy to reach, but hard-fished and exposed to nutrient runoff from the buildings and fields all around.

Moderately deep (11 m) — shallow bays, the odd reef and a deeper channel through the middle.

Permits & rules

Fishing permit required — Stor-Marsjön FVOF. Day permit ~140 kr · annual permit ~700 kr.

  • Zander: minimum size 45 cm · protected during the spawn (Apr–May).
  • Pike: keep at most one over 75 cm per day.
  • Handheld tackle only. Respect the protected zones at the inlets and outlets.
